From 0878b6667f28772aa7d6b735abff53efc7bf6d91 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Marcel Holtmann Date: Sat, 5 May 2007 00:35:59 +0200 Subject: [PATCH 1/1] [Bluetooth] Fix L2CAP and HCI setsockopt() information leaks The L2CAP and HCI setsockopt() implementations have a small information leak that makes it possible to leak kernel stack memory to userspace. If the optlen parameter is 0, no data will be copied by copy_from_user(), but the uninitialized stack buffer will be read and stored later. A call to getsockopt() can now retrieve the leaked information. To fix this problem the stack buffer given to copy_from_user() must be initialized with the current settings.
